+/*
+ * Pulls free disk space, for data, system partition and temporary directory.
+ */
+message DiskSpace {
+    // available bytes in data partition
+    optional uint64 data_available_bytes = 1;
+    // available bytes in system partition
+    optional uint64 system_available_bytes = 2;
+    // available bytes in download cache or temp directories
+    optional uint64 temp_available_bytes = 3;
+}
+
+/*
+ * Pulls system up time.
+ */
+message SystemUptime {
+    // Milliseconds since the system was booted.
+    // This clock stops when the system enters deep sleep (CPU off, display dark, device waiting
+    // for external input).
+    // It is not affected by clock scaling, idle, or other power saving mechanisms.
+    optional uint64 uptime_ms = 1;
 }
